EXL Named a Leader in Everest Group’s 2022 Advanced Analytics and Insights Services Peak Matrix® Assessment

EXL, a leading global analytics and digital solutions company, announced that it has been named a Leader in Everest Group’s Advanced Analytics and Insights (AA&I) Services PEAK Matrix® Assessment 2022.

Everest Group cites EXL’s extensive portfolio of solutions and expertise across multiple industries, flexibility in engagement models, and the high quality of talent and technical expertise – particularly for niche skills that are difficult to source – as its key market strengths in 2021.

“Throughout the year, EXL has not only proven the value of its robust offerings, but its organizational commitment to understanding the needs of its clients,” said Vishal Gupta, Vice President, Everest Group. “EXL’s latest investments in bolstering an already-strong suite of AA&I capabilities will make them a firm to watch in 2022.”

Each year, Everest Group presents detailed assessments of more than 30 AA&I service providers. Firms are evaluated based on their vision, capabilities, and market impact. Researchers determine an organization’s positioning based on Everest Group’s annual RFI process, interactions with leading AA&I providers, client reference checks, and ongoing analysis of the industry market.

“We believe that informed, data-driven decision making is critical for every business function,” said Vivek Jetley, Executive Vice President and Global Head of Analytics at EXL. “We focus on data and analytics services and solutions that help clients thrive in the millisecond economy and turn insights into actions.”
